Output ba7ac83153a676d80bc2cf2b13f48264ebb00e4b1c88bfc75390466e8f2bff05:1

value
2679981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4a85c752e1fae229ab37f7f9377c99fb86ee2a OP_EQUAL
address
3BZcBBRfydh7aYMBc8dmTNmVKki6Ukm5tT
transaction
ba7ac83153a676d80bc2cf2b13f48264ebb00e4b1c88bfc75390466e8f2bff05
confirmations
262854
spent
true